O'Neill's Bicycles

  • 28 older comments, and then…
  • derangedlemur said:
    No brake cables - they're all rod-actuated.
  • O Mac said:
    From a Google Book source..."Post-Famine Ireland: Social Structure: Ireland As It Really Was" "John O Neill's bicycle factory in Dublin was started in 1894 originally assembling the bicycles but not manufacturing all the parts ( Weekly Irish Times April 5th 1913)" I don't have access to the newpaper archives to look that up!
  • National Library of Ireland on The Commons said:
    O Mac Thank you! I'm off to check now...
  • Niall McAuley said:
    John O'Neill in Wolseley Street, 1901: census.nationalarchives.ie/pages/1901/Dublin/Merchants_Qu... Occupation: Cycle Factor From the looks of the OS 25", he did not live at the factory.
  • Niall McAuley said:
    John O'Neill was from Carlow. In the 1901 census, in Carlow, I see: ONeill James Accomodation Road Carlow 17 M Cycle Fitter ONeill Edward Accomodation Road Carlow 15 M Cycle Fitter census.nationalarchives.ie/search/results.jsp?census_year...
